Goodnight Sweet Prince

Not Hamlet – A bold reimagining.

Confucius said: Before you embark upon a journey of revenge, dig two graves.

A room that once held art is in ruins. Inside it, a boy is being watched, tested, pushed toward something he doesn’t fully understand. He trusts no one. Not even himself.

Goodnight Sweet Prince distills Shakespeare’s Hamlet into an intense reflection. A mind caught in cycles of memory, remorse, and brutality, hovering at the brink of breaking point.

Each night actors Raj Labade (The Talented Mr Ripley, My Brilliant Career, King Lear) and Jack Twelvetree (Blackout Songs, Revolt. She Said. Revolt Again) swap parts - Hamlet, Horatio, the rest - identity fractures, reforms, repeats through each unique performance.

This is not a faithful retelling. It’s time distorted. A study of inherited violence. A sense of being watched, and the quiet damage done when revenge is dressed up as honour.
